Paul W. Little, age 80, passed away on March 7, 2025 after a brief illness. Born in Boston he was a lifelong resident of Dorchester. Paul was a 1964 graduate of Boston Technical School and continued his education at Suffolk University earning a degree in Business Management. He served in the United States Army as an MP in Korea during the Vietnam War. After serving his country Paul worked for Florsheim Shoe for almost 30 years. Paul was the son of the late David H. Little Sr. and Barbara (Rose) Little. He was predeceased by his brother David H. Little and his nephew Steven M. Little. He is survived by his niece Susan Little and her partner Dean Poliseno of Sharon, his nephew Mark Little and his wife Susan of Cumberland R. I., his great nieces Erica Little of Cumberland R.I. and Rebecca Valade and her husband Kyle of North Attleboro. Paul was a very private man who was content to live a life of quiet solitude. He was a passionate consumer of history and spent hours researching events and watching the history channel. He found solace and joy in music and was a walking encyclopedia when it came to facts about his favorite musicians and bands of the sixties and seventies. Though his circle of family was small, his love for those few was profound. He will be missed by all who loved him. All services were private.
